Abstract
The vapor viscosities of both normal and isopentane have been measured by the rotating cylinder method at different pressures ranging from a few millimeters pressure to the saturated vapor pressures all at 25°C. Twenty-eight measurements are given for normal pentane and thirty-seven for isopentane with an estimated accuracy of 0.2 percent. The plotted values for each compound shows a linear decrease with pressure, the slopes being nearly the same.
